IFN-γ Combined With T Cells in the Treatment of Refractory Malignant Pleural Effusion and Ascites
Phase 1
Unknown
40 enrolled
Affiliated Hospital of Jiangnan University
Hunan Cancer Hospital · collabShenzhen Second People's Hospital · collabSichuan University · collabWest China Hospital · collabWuxi People's Hospital · collabZhejiang Provincial People's Hospital · collab
NaSingle-groupOpen-labelTreatment
Summary
The purpose of this study was to evaluate the efficacy of IFN- Y combined with T cells in the treatment of refractory malignant pleural effusion and acties, using a multicenter, single-arm, open design.
